Career path
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Quantum Cryptography Engineer (Quantum Key Distribution) | Develops and implements secure communication systems using quantum mechanics. High demand for expertise in quantum key distribution (QKD) protocols and integration with existing network infrastructure. |
| Quantum Algorithm Developer (Post-Quantum Cryptography) | Designs and optimizes quantum algorithms for cryptographic applications, focusing on post-quantum cryptography to secure data against future quantum computer attacks. Significant knowledge of lattice-based cryptography is crucial. |
| Quantum Information Security Consultant | Provides expert advice on quantum-resistant security measures to organizations, assessing vulnerabilities and implementing robust security strategies against potential quantum threats. Strong communication and presentation skills are essential. |
| Quantum Security Architect (Quantum-Safe Infrastructure) | Designs and implements secure quantum-safe infrastructure, integrating quantum-resistant cryptographic algorithms into systems and networks. Deep understanding of security protocols and system architecture is needed. |
